About this vintage design furniture

Very rare lounge chair designed in the 1950s. The chair is newly reupholstered in a high quality Dutch "ploeg" fabric. This chair is attributed to Theo Ruth for Wagemans and Van Tuinen in the mid 1950s. Wagemans and Van Tuinen later became Artifort. From 1936 to the late 1950s, Theo Ruth became a permanent designer for Artifort. This piece is built on an original and more seen Wagemans metal frame in very good condition, the tongue seat is most likely handmade by the designer and makes this chair extremely comfortable as well as a unique and timeless object.

About the designer

Théo RUTH

Theo Ruth is a talented Dutch designer. He was the first designer for the renowned Artifort, and is known for having played a major role in the brand's worldwide success.
